Leaders must have a clear vision and be able to communicate it effectively from "summary" of Ready to Lead? by Alan Price
Leadership is not just about giving orders and making decisions. It's about inspiring and guiding others towards a common goal. In order to do this effectively, leaders must have a clear vision of where they want to go and how they plan to get there. Without a clear vision, a leader will not be able to provide direction or motivation to their team. Having a vision is one thing, but being able to communicate that vision to others is equally important. A leader must be able to articulate their vision in a way that is easily understandable to everyone involved. This means using simple language and avoiding jargon or overly complicated explanations.
